H. Kotsuki et al., A NOVEL SYNTHESIS OF OPTICALLY-ACTIVE C-2-SYMMETRICAL PYRIDINE-DERIVATIVES - EFFICIENT REACTION OF CHIRAL TRIFLATES WITH 2-PICOLYLLITHIUM REAGENTS, Tetrahedron : asymmetry, 6(5), 1995, pp. 1165-1174
A variety of optically active CZ-symmetric pyridine derivatives have b
een prepared from L- or D-tartaric acid as a chiral source via efficie
nt coupling reactions of triflates with 2-picolyllithium reagents, and
the utility of 17 and 18 as chiral ligands in the catalytic enantiose
lective addition of diethylzinc to benzaldehyde has been demonstrated
(up to 41% ee). The synthetic procedure for the corresponding meso-iso
mer was also described.
